Galanin: a significant role in depression?

J M Weiss1, R W Bonsall, M K Demetrikopoulos

  • 1Emory University School of Medicine, Department of Psychiatry and Behavioral Sciences, Atlanta, Georgia 30306, USA. jweis01@emory.edu

Annals of the New York Academy of Sciences
|February 3, 1999
PubMed
Summary

Increased locus coeruleus (LC) activity may cause depression symptoms by releasing galanin (GAL) in the ventral tegmentum (VTA). This galanin inhibits dopamine, reducing motor activity and pleasure. GAL antagonists could treat depression.

Area of Science:

  • Neuroscience
  • Neurobiology of Depression

Background:

  • Noradrenergic system dysfunction is implicated in depression.
  • The locus coeruleus (LC) is the primary source of norepinephrine (NE) in the brain.

Purpose of the Study:

  • To propose a hypothesis linking noradrenergic system changes to depression symptoms.
  • To explain how galanin (GAL) release in the ventral tegmentum (VTA) may mediate depression-related behaviors.

Main Methods:

  • Hypothesis formulation based on an animal model of depression.
  • Review of recent data consistent with the proposed mechanism.

Main Results:

  • Increased LC neuron activity releases GAL colocalized with NE in the VTA.
  • GAL in the VTA inhibits VTA dopaminergic neurons projecting to the forebrain.

Conclusions:

  • This inhibition of dopaminergic pathways may cause anhedonia and decreased motor activation in depression.
  • Galanin antagonists represent a potential therapeutic strategy for depression treatment.
